黑狐家游戏

kvm虚拟化的特点是什么?,kvm虚拟化技术介绍

欧气 1 0

标题:探索 KVM 虚拟化技术的卓越特点

一、引言

在当今数字化时代,虚拟化技术已成为信息技术领域的重要组成部分,KVM(Kernel-based Virtual Machine)虚拟化技术作为一种开源的虚拟化解决方案,凭借其独特的特点和优势,在服务器虚拟化、云计算等领域得到了广泛的应用,本文将详细介绍 KVM 虚拟化技术的特点,帮助读者更好地了解这一强大的技术。

二、KVM 虚拟化技术的特点

1、内核态实现:KVM 是基于内核态实现的虚拟化技术,这意味着它可以直接利用操作系统的内核功能,提供高效的虚拟化性能,与其他虚拟化技术相比,KVM 在性能方面具有显著优势,能够满足企业级应用对性能的要求。

2、开源免费:KVM 是一个开源的虚拟化技术,这使得它具有高度的灵活性和可扩展性,用户可以根据自己的需求对 KVM 进行定制和扩展,同时也可以获得丰富的社区支持和资源。

3、支持多种操作系统:KVM 支持多种操作系统,包括 Linux、Windows 等,这使得用户可以在同一台物理服务器上运行多个不同的操作系统,实现资源的最大化利用。

4、高性能:KVM 采用了一系列优化技术,如硬件辅助虚拟化、内存共享等,能够提供高性能的虚拟化体验,与其他虚拟化技术相比,KVM 在相同的硬件环境下可以提供更高的性能。

5、安全性:KVM 提供了一系列安全机制,如访问控制、隔离等,能够有效地保护虚拟机的安全,KVM 也支持加密技术,保障数据的安全性。

6、易于管理:KVM 提供了一套丰富的管理工具,使得管理员可以方便地对虚拟机进行管理和监控,KVM 也支持自动化部署和配置,提高了管理效率。

7、资源利用率高:KVM 可以将物理服务器的资源进行虚拟化,使得多个虚拟机可以共享这些资源,这不仅可以提高资源利用率,还可以降低服务器的成本。

8、高可用性:KVM 支持集群技术,使得多个虚拟机可以在集群中的不同物理服务器上运行,当一台物理服务器出现故障时,集群中的其他服务器可以自动接管虚拟机,保证业务的连续性。

三、KVM 虚拟化技术的应用场景

1、服务器虚拟化:KVM 是服务器虚拟化的首选技术之一,它可以将物理服务器的资源进行虚拟化,使得多个虚拟机可以在同一台物理服务器上运行,这不仅可以提高服务器的资源利用率,还可以降低服务器的成本。

2、云计算:KVM 是云计算的重要组成部分,它可以为云计算提供高效的虚拟化平台,通过 KVM,云计算提供商可以将物理服务器的资源进行虚拟化,然后将这些资源出租给用户,实现资源的最大化利用。

3、数据中心:KVM 可以用于构建高效的数据中心,通过将物理服务器的资源进行虚拟化,实现资源的最大化利用,KVM 也可以提供高可用性和安全性,保障数据中心的稳定运行。

4、开发测试:KVM 可以用于开发测试环境,通过将物理服务器的资源进行虚拟化,使得开发人员可以在同一台物理服务器上运行多个不同的操作系统和应用程序,提高开发效率。

四、KVM 虚拟化技术的发展趋势

1、性能优化:随着硬件技术的不断发展,KVM 虚拟化技术的性能也在不断提高,KVM 将继续进行性能优化,以满足企业级应用对性能的更高要求。

2、容器化支持:容器化技术是未来云计算的发展趋势之一,KVM 也将逐渐支持容器化技术,使得用户可以在 KVM 虚拟化平台上运行容器化应用程序。

3、人工智能和机器学习支持:人工智能和机器学习是未来信息技术的重要发展方向,KVM 也将逐渐支持人工智能和机器学习技术,为人工智能和机器学习应用提供高效的虚拟化平台。

4、云原生支持:云原生是未来云计算的发展趋势之一,KVM 也将逐渐支持云原生技术,使得用户可以在 KVM 虚拟化平台上构建云原生应用程序。

五、结论

KVM 虚拟化技术作为一种开源的虚拟化解决方案,凭借其独特的特点和优势,在服务器虚拟化、云计算等领域得到了广泛的应用,随着硬件技术的不断发展和应用需求的不断变化,KVM 虚拟化技术也将不断发展和完善,为用户提供更加高效、可靠的虚拟化平台。

标签: #KVM #虚拟化 #特点 #技术

黑狐家游戏
  • 评论列表

留言评论